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 4 and 27 is 108
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 108 - For the 1st fraction, since 4 × 27 = 108,
8/4 = 8 × 27/4 × 27 = 216/108 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 27 × 4 = 108,
12/27 = 12 × 4/27 × 4 = 48/108 - Add the two like fractions:
216/108 + 48/108 = 216 + 48/108 = 264/108 - 264/108 simplified gives 22/9
- So, 8/4 + 12/27 = 22/9
